DFW Hands Laredo First Loss of PDL Season
Friday, June 23, 2006 (Laredo, TX):
The DFW Tornados (6 - 4 - 0 / 18 points) handed the previously undefeated Laredo Heat SC (9 - 1 - 0 / 27 points) its first loss of the season in Dallas this evening.
Tornado forward Alex Ivo opened the scoring in the 26th minute and DFW held on to the 1 - 0 lead into halftime.
After some halftime adjustments, Heat midfielder Daniel Galvan equalized the game 20 minutes into the second half in the 65th minute with a well placed shot to even the game up at 1 - 1.
The Heat had exactly one minute to enjoy the goal by Galvan and the tie due to DFW's Robert "R.J." Luevano's shot that got passed by Heat goalkeeper Ryan Shaughnessy to give the Tornados a 2 - 1 lead that they did not relinquish.
Currently in the Mid-South Division of the Southern Conference, the Heat and Tornados sit 1st and 2nd in the division standings. The Heat leads the season series versus DFW 2 games to one and the Tornados will be visiting the Gateway City on July 15th in the second game of a weekend double header.
The Heat will attempt to get back to their winning ways next weekend on Saturday, July 1st at 8:00 PM when they host the Austin Lightning at the Student Activity Complex located at the corner of Highway 359 and Loop 20.
